This morning, NYPD News tweeted that Joe Budden is wanted for the alleged robbery of a cellphone. Here's the tweet below: 

Earlier this week, rumors surfaced that Budden allegedly abused his last girlfriend, and pictures of her injuries surfaced on the Internet. Budden went on Twitter to deny any of those rumors but Page Six is now reporting that he attacked the same ex outside of a nightclub earlier this week. Budden reportedly "forced the 25-year-old woman into his car near the corner of Nagle Avenue and Dyckman Street at around 4:30 a.m." After that, he allegedly twisted her arm and stole her cell phone before forcing her into the car.

“Apparently there was an argument over pictures she was posting online with other guys,” a law enforcement official told Page Six. “She was going to nightclubs and he didn’t like that."
